While headlines stayed silent, the move is far from routine. It wasn’t part of a scheduled auction or monetary policy update. Instead, it was a backdoor liquidity injection. It is an effort to pump dollars into the financial system without triggering alarm bells. For crypto investors, this isn’t just a footnote—it could be a turning point.A Silent Stimulus in Plain SightThe Fed faces a dilemma: it can’t openly cut interest rates without spooking markets, and it can’t print new money without risking public trust in the dollar. So instead, it’s opted for a quieter tool—purchasing short-term Treasury bonds directly. This method adds liquidity into the financial system without the fanfare of quantitative easing or rate cuts.Liquidity injections like this can ease pressure on banks, increase lending, and stabilize short-term borrowing costs. But they also signal something deeper: stress. When the Fed buys this aggressively, it usually means something behind the curtain is cracking. In 2021, similar purchases occurred during COVID-induced shocks. Because markets run on liquidity. When dollars flood the system, risk assets—especially Bitcoin and Ethereum—often rally. Just look at the 2020-2021 bull run. It was fueled in part by ultra-loose monetary policy and record Fed balance sheet growth. With this week’s injection, we may be seeing a return to stealth easing, even if the Fed won’t admit it outright.What This Means for Bitcoin and BeyondCrypto thrives when money is cheap and plentiful. Although this $20.4B move isn’t a full policy pivot, it’s a strong signal that the Fed is willing to support markets quietly. That matters for digital assets. Just last month, Bitcoin ETFs saw net outflows amid hawkish Fed commentary. But if liquidity injections continue, investor appetite for risk could return, bringing capital back into crypto markets.
